MANCHESTER: A visit to the Manchester United museum is a must

Dear sports fans,

Being in Manchester to see your favorite team against Manchester United or Manchester City will lead you to the Manchester United museum.

You must do the Old Trafford tour and visit the place where Manchester’s trophies and historical relics “live”.

You can see balls, personal belongings of footballers, the jerseys of legends of the club such as Sir Bobby Charlton, Denis Law, George Best, Eric Cantona, David Beckham, Cristiano Ronaldo, Roy Keane, Mark Hughes, Bryan Robson, Wayne Rooney and others.

You will learn everything about the successes of two legendary managers, Sir Matt Busby and Sir Alex Ferguson.

Experience the magic of the interactive screens, see the memorial hall for the 1958 Munich tragedy, visit the locker room and sit on the coach’s bench.

Your tour of the stadium and museum can take approximately 80 minutes.

Days and times:

Sunday – Thursday: 09:30 – 16:00

Friday – Saturday: 09:30 – 17:00.

* Please note the Old Trafford Tour & Museum is closed on home match days.
